Imperious
Imperious adjective - Fond of ordering people around.
Usage example: an imperious little boy who liked to tell the other scouts what to do

Overweening
Overweening adjective - Having too high an opinion of oneself.
Usage example: a director who has little patience for overweening actors who think they are above taking advice and criticism
